AddasecondaryObjectMapperinSpringBoot我想在我的应用程序中几乎所有地方都使用默认的ObjectMapper。但是,我需要将特定请求发送给需要不同ObjectMapper.的第三方有很多关于如何自定义默认映射器的帖子,但我找不到一篇解释如何在不替换默认映射器的情况下添加ObjectMapper。我尝试添加@Qualifier,为@Bean添加一个名称,甚至创建一个继承ObjectMapper的新类,但均无济于事。只要我添加任何类型的ObjectMapper,默认的总是会被替换。谁能提供一个例子来说明如何做到这一点?不要让Spring管理它-只需在需要的地方进行
Howtocleanupthemetadatastoreusedforidempotentspringintegrationpattern我在Spring集成流程中使用幂等接收器模式来检测重复消息。https://docs.spring.io/spring-integration/docs/5.0.5.RELEASE/reference/html/system-management-chapter.html#metadata-store在上面的链接中它说Thevalueoftheidempotententrymaybesomeexpirationdate,afterwhichthatentry
ChangeResourcePathinSpringDataREST使用SpringDataREST,我想将特定资源的路径更改为前缀,即http://example.net/api/customprefix/myresource与http://example.net/api/myresource我知道如何使用application.properties中的spring.data.rest.base-path指令更改我的SpringDataREST项目的基本路径,并且当前设置为/api我尝试了以下方法,但在http://example.net/api/customprefix/myresourc
Startupofspring-data-gemfirewithoutlocatorrunningyet我们有一个使用Gemfire和spring-data-gemfire的Java大型Web应用程序。我们在客户端服务器配置中运行gemfire。我们遇到如下问题:启动过程中,在bean连线阶段,spring-data-gemfire要连接gemfire的定位器。但是,定位器可能尚未启动。然后应用程序将抛出com.gemstone.gemfire.cache.NoSubscriptionServersAvailableException:Primarydiscoveryfailed异常。这会导致
MySQLDumpNotWorking每次我发出以下命令"mysqldump-uroot-ppassworddatabase>database.sql"我都会收到以下错误"您的SQL语法有错误;请查看与您的MySQL服务器相对应的手册使用near"的正确语法的版本。请帮帮我。如果有帮助,这里有更多信息。我正在使用在Mavericks上运行的macbook,并且正在使用MAMPPRO。您是否在-u用户和-p密码之间放置空格?请发布mysqldump-V(大写V)的输出以及您正在运行的MySQL服务器版本(SELECT@@VERSION;)[mysqldump]的my.cnf中是否有任何可能在连接
Android:Gettingimagebitmapfromthirdpartyapp(e.g.WhatsApp)viacontent://URI我正在尝试从第三方应用程序(例如WhatsApp)获取图像到我的应用程序(在Marshmallow上进行测试)。当我从WhatsApp执行"共享图像"并与我的应用程序共享时,我得到的URI是这样的:1content://com.whatsapp.provider.media/item/61025但在我的应用程序中,当我使用上述URI调用getContentResolver().openInputStream(uri)或getContentResolv
android.database.sqlite.SQLiteException:near"where":syntaxerror(code1):我在下面的代码中遇到android.database.sqlite.SQLiteException:near"where":syntaxerror(code1):异常..我哪里出错了?1StringselectQuery="SELECT *FROM"+TABLE_VIDEO+"orderby"+KEY_TIMESTAMP+"ASC"+"where"+KEY_TYPE+"='trending'";ORDERBY必须是查询中的最后一个SQL子句。所以,它必须
HowdoIpreventthescreenreaderfromsaying"group"whenreadingthisdivtag'stext?在我的网页上,我有一个div(如下所示),其中包含我希望屏幕阅读器阅读的文本。HTML1 "textneedstoberead"即使没有提供aria-label,我也能听到文本被阅读。但是,我听说"文本需要阅读组"。我想知道如何避免它说"组"?我没有为div标签设置组角色。另一个例子这是另一个更清晰地描述问题的示例1Live在任何浏览器中运行上述代码段。它使屏幕阅读器将其宣布为"Live,group"。有什么办法可以减轻这种行为。预期的行为应该就像
Whycan'tIenter500inaHTML5numberfield?我的HTML5数字字段不断收到奇怪的意外验证错误。这是我的HTML代码:1Width当我输入500并提交表单时,我收到错误:"请输入一个有效值。两个最接近的有效值是499.95591182365和500.95591182365。"我已经解决了这个问题。问题是这个value="733.95591182365"。我已将我的PHP代码更改为将小数四舍五入为整数,以便只有整数可以回显到数字字段中。现在我只在输入小数时收到错误,这没关系。maxlength不适用于数字输入。在使用type="number"时,您需要将step="a
HowtogetridofInternetExplorer7reloadingonfragmentchange我的页面某处有一个锚点General。在任何浏览器中单击此按钮,但IE7(尚未尝试过IE6)不会导致页面重新加载,如预期的那样。但是,在IE7下,它会在单击后立即重新加载页面。最奇怪的是我在页面的其他地方有完全相同的锚点,它不会导致重新加载。我可以看到它们之间的唯一区别是样式略有不同,并且有缺陷的锚点深深嵌套在div中,而另一个更靠近顶部。我的问题:这是IE7的已知错误吗?如果是这样,是否有任何解决方法?如果没有,任何关于可能是什么的线索出错了?编辑:如果您想亲自查看此内容,请使用Go